MPs Ask Sembabule In-charge to Resign for Running Down Health Facility

Dr Bernard Kakeeto, the in-charge Sembabule Health Centre IV appearing before the Parliamentary Committee

10
VIEWS

MPs sitting on the Parliamentary committee for health have asked the in-charge of Sembabule Health Centre IV, Dr Bernard Kakeeto to resign his position for running down the facility. He was put on the spot for mismanaging the health facility and failing at his supervisory role, leaving patients with no access to health services.

Dr Kakeeto has been asked by MPs sitting on the Health Committee of Parliament to resign before he is pushed out of office due to the high levels of incompetence that he has exhibited.

The anger expressed by the legislators follows a visit made by committee members last week to investigate the health status in Nakaseke district. On the visit, Dr Kakeeto was not on duty and the health facility was found to be in a deplorable state.

MPs noted that the facility looked nearly abandoned due to its bushy surroundings with no evidence of staff supervision and poor sanitation and poor waste management.

They further found the theatre in a dysfunctional state as there were no surgeries carried out even with the available equipment and that nurses were soliciting money from patients.

A team from Nakaseke district administration comprising of the district Chairman, Ignatius Koomu Kiwanuka, the CAO Ntabazi Edith, District Health Officer, Dr Badru Sesimba which was appearing before the Committee on Wednesday also faulted Dr Kaketo for failing on his responsibilities of supervision.

“We learnt of all these issues and actually at my level, we have already initiated disciplinary action on Dr Kakeeto. Your visit also forms more of the evidence, we are building his file and he has received several of my letters,” the CAO noted.

Although Kakeeto admitted some of the accusations, he shifted part of the blame to Edith Ntabazi the CAO whom he accused of over staying some workers at the facility which has made them uncontrollable. He further faulted government for failure to equip the theatre.

The legislators, together with the district CAO later asked for Dr Kaketo’s resignation since he takes responsibility of messing up the facility.
